Patents by Inventor Kristian A. Luoma

Kristian A. Luoma has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8811942
    Abstract: An approach is provided for presenting an activation indicator to a user. A connection with a mobile device is detected. Retrieval is caused, at least in part, of a unique hardware identifier associated with the mobile device. It is determined that the mobile device is eligible for a service based on the unique hardware identifier. Presentation is caused, at least in part, of a visual indicator of the eligibility for the service based on the determination.
    Type: Grant
    Filed: November 15, 2009
    Date of Patent: August 19, 2014
    Assignee: Nokia Corporation
    Inventors: Kristian Luoma, Jonathan Davies, Craig Pugsley, Timo Nieminen, Aki Tamminen, Samuli Ylinen, Jyrki Hokkanen
  • Patent number: 8799254
    Abstract: It is presented a method for a portable apparatus comprising: receiving text input as search text from a user of the portable apparatus; searching for content items of at least one content type matching the search text, resulting in a list of containing zero or more matching content items; presenting the list of matching content items on a display of the portable apparatus, when the list of matching content items contains at least a threshold number of content items; and presenting at least one option to search a database available over a digital network using the search text on the display, when the list of matching content items comprises less than the threshold number of content items. Corresponding portable apparatuses, a computer program product and a user interface are also presented.
    Type: Grant
    Filed: June 20, 2007
    Date of Patent: August 5, 2014
    Assignee: Nokia Corporation
    Inventors: Kristian Luoma, Jussi-Pekka Partanen
  • Publication number: 20140108553
    Abstract: An approach is provided for generating a relevant social graph. A social graph identifying people associated with a user is retrieved. A communication history from a device associated with the user is retrieved. Information regarding a respective occurrence of each identified person in the communication history is determined. A relevant social graph is generated based, at least in part, on the determined occurrence information.
    Type: Application
    Filed: December 19, 2013
    Publication date: April 17, 2014
    Applicant: Nokia Corporation
    Inventors: Jani BOSTROM, Martin JANSKY, Kristian LUOMA, Olli IMMONEN, Juha ARRASVUORI, Elina OLLILA, Yanqing CUI, Akos VETEK
  • Patent number: 8639756
    Abstract: An approach is provided for generating a relevant social graph. A social graph identifying people associated with a user is retrieved. A communication history from a device associated with the user is retrieved. Information regarding a respective occurrence of each identified person in the communication history is determined. A relevant social graph is generated based, at least in part, on the determined occurrence information.
    Type: Grant
    Filed: February 19, 2010
    Date of Patent: January 28, 2014
    Assignee: Nokia Corporation
    Inventors: Jani Boström, Martin Jansky, Kristian Luoma, Olli Immonen, Juha Arrasvuori, Elina Ollila, Yanqing Cui, Akos Vetek
  • Publication number: 20110208814
    Abstract: An approach is provided for generating a relevant social graph. A social graph identifying people associated with a user is retrieved. A communication history from a device associated with the user is retrieved. Information regarding a respective occurrence of each identified person in the communication history is determined. A relevant social graph is generated based, at least in part, on the determined occurrence information.
    Type: Application
    Filed: February 19, 2010
    Publication date: August 25, 2011
    Applicant: Nokia Corporation
    Inventors: Jani Bostrom, Martin Jansky, Kristian Luoma, Olli Immonen, Juha Arrasvuori, Elina Ollila, Yanqing Cui, Akos Vetek
  • Publication number: 20110117881
    Abstract: An approach is provided for presenting an activation indicator to a user. A connection with a mobile device is detected. Retrieval is caused, at least in part, of a unique hardware identifier associated with the mobile device. It is determined that the mobile device is eligible for a service based on the unique hardware identifier. Presentation is caused, at least in part, of a visual indicator of the eligibility for the service based on the determination.
    Type: Application
    Filed: November 15, 2009
    Publication date: May 19, 2011
    Applicant: Nokia Corporation
    Inventors: Kristian Luoma, Jonathan Davies, Craig Pugsley, Timo Nieminen, Aki Tamminen, Samuli Ylinen, Jyrki Hokkanen
  • Publication number: 20110098030
    Abstract: An approach is provided for activating a service for a mobile device. A message is received from a mobile device specifying a unique hardware identifier associated with the mobile device for activating a service for the mobile device. Creation of a provisional account is caused, at least in part, to be created to activate the service based on the unique hardware identifier without user information.
    Type: Application
    Filed: October 27, 2009
    Publication date: April 28, 2011
    Applicant: Nokia Corporation
    Inventor: Kristian Luoma
  • Publication number: 20100322264
    Abstract: An approach is provided for message routing to services. A publish request associated with a service is received from a user equipment. A query is generated to determine a plurality of locations of the service. Each location corresponds respectively to a plurality of clusters. Transmission of the query is initiated to a home locator. The locations from the home locator are received. One of the locations is selected. Transmission of the publish request to the selected location is initiated.
    Type: Application
    Filed: June 18, 2009
    Publication date: December 23, 2010
    Applicant: Nokia Corporation
    Inventors: Petri Liimatta, Tero Halla-Aho, Markku Vimpari, Matti Oikarinen, Juha Hartikainen, Kristian Luoma
  • Publication number: 20100322124
    Abstract: An approach is provided for optimizing energy consumption for wireless always-on connections. A radio management module buffers non-real time data and schedules the transmission of the non-real time data by a wireless device. The module also determines a communication type for carrying the non-real time data and initiates transmission of the non-real time data based on the schedule and the determined communication type.
    Type: Application
    Filed: June 23, 2009
    Publication date: December 23, 2010
    Applicant: Nokia Corporation
    Inventors: Kristian Luoma, Jukka Alakontiola, Eero Lepisto, Tero Halla-Aho
  • Publication number: 20100217794
    Abstract: An approach is provided for optimizing data (e.g., media) transfer. Retrieval is initiated for information relating to transfer of media to one or more devices. It is determined whether a particular media that is to be transferred to the one or more devices is new to the one or more devices using the retrieved information. Transfer of the particular media to the devices is initiated in which the particular media is determined to be new.
    Type: Application
    Filed: February 26, 2009
    Publication date: August 26, 2010
    Applicant: Nokia Corporation
    Inventors: Toni STRANDELL, Elina Vartiainen, Janne P. Kaasalainen, Timo Pakkala, Antti M. Helander, Kristian A. Luoma
  • Publication number: 20100138445
    Abstract: It is presented a method for a portable apparatus comprising: receiving text input as search text from a user of the portable apparatus; searching for content items of at least one content type matching the search text, resulting in a list of containing zero or more matching content items; presenting the list of matching content items on a display of the portable apparatus, when the list of matching content items contains at least a threshold number of content items; and presenting at least one option to search a database available over a digital network using the search text on the display, when the list of matching content items comprises less than the threshold number of content items. Corresponding portable apparatuses, a computer program product and a user interface are also presented.
    Type: Application
    Filed: June 20, 2007
    Publication date: June 3, 2010
    Inventors: Kristian Luoma, Jussi-Pekka Partanen
  • Publication number: 20100070482
    Abstract: Content search on a device involves receiving a search request at a search engine of a device. The search request is associated with a search category. In response to the search request, a plug-in module of the search engine is selected based at least in part on a search category of the request. An extensible markup-language-formatted definition document is received from the plug-in module. The definition document includes an arrangement of data particular to the search category. A results document is formed based on the definition document and sent from the search engine to a search result renderer operating concurrently on the device with the search engine.
    Type: Application
    Filed: September 12, 2008
    Publication date: March 18, 2010
    Inventors: Murali-Krishna Punaganti Venkata, Kristian Luoma, Jussi-Pekka Partanen, Mikko Tapio Kankainen
  • Publication number: 20100070486
    Abstract: Content search involves receiving a user-formulated search query via a user device. The search query is submitted to two or more search domains. The search domains represent separate data repositories accessible via the user device. Results objects are received from the two or more search domains in response to the search query. The results objects are ranked using different ranking criterion by the respective search domains from which the search results were received. A rank value for each of the results objects is determined based on a single ranking criterion. The results objects are ordered based at least in part on the rank values determined using the single ranking criterion and sent for display in a user interface of the user device.
    Type: Application
    Filed: September 12, 2008
    Publication date: March 18, 2010
    Inventors: Murali-Krishna Punaganti Venkata, Kristian Luoma, Jussi-Pekka Partanen, Mikko Tapio Kankainen
  • Publication number: 20090328135
    Abstract: An apparatus for privacy management may include a processor. The processor may be configured to access one or more privacy options. In this regard, each privacy option may be configured to provide members of one or more groups access to content. The processor may also be configured to provide for selection of a privacy option in association with the content. Associated methods and computer program products may also be provided.
    Type: Application
    Filed: June 30, 2008
    Publication date: December 31, 2009
    Inventors: Udo Szabo, Kristian Luoma
  • Publication number: 20090326811
    Abstract: An apparatus for location sharing may include a processor. The processor may be configured to access a point of interest and a geographic cell associated with the point of interest. In this regard, the geographic cell may include geographic cell boundaries. The processor may also be configured to receive location information. The location information may describe a location of a device. The processor may be further configured to determine whether the location described by the location information is within the geographic cell boundaries and associate the device with the point of interest in response to the location described by the location information being within the geographic cell boundaries. The processor may also be configured to share the association between the device and the point of interest via an online service. Associated methods and computer program products may also be provided.
    Type: Application
    Filed: June 27, 2008
    Publication date: December 31, 2009
    Inventors: Kristian Luoma, Mikko Blomqvist, Jukka Alakontiola, Marcel Duee